Add a workaround for a failing assertion
In traceScanSegRes, the assertion AVER(RefSetSub(ScanStateUnfixedSummary(ss), SegSummary(seg))); can fail if we call MPS_FIX1 on a reference but not MPS_FIX2. In a normal Emacs session that tends to happen after ~10 minutes. If "write barrier deferral" is disabled in config.h, then the tests in mps/test/function/eph1.c will also run into this assertion. I failed to create a reproducible test with write barrier deferral enabled. Obvioulsy, I don't understand this issue fully. * mps/code/poolawl.c (aephFixKey): Include the key in the SegSummary. (aephIsWhite): Return the new reference, so that we can avoid calling MPS_FIX2 twice.
